.ct-hero[data-astro-cid-uw5kdbxl]{padding:70px 0 48px;border-bottom:1px solid var(--rule)}.ct-hero-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1.4fr 1fr;gap:60px;align-items:end}.ct-hero[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:clamp(60px,9.4vw,148px);line-height:.88;letter-spacing:-.03em;margin:0}.ct-hero[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l] em[data-astro-cid-uw5kdbxl]{font-style:italic;color:var(--accent)}.ct-hero[data-astro-cid-uw5kdbxl] .stand[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-style:italic;font-size:24px;line-height:1.3;color:var(--ink-2);margin:0;max-width:38ch}.ch-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:repeat(3,1fr);border-top:1px solid var(--ink);border-left:1px solid var(--rule)}.ch-cell[data-astro-cid-uw5kdbxl]{border-right:1px solid var(--rule);border-bottom:1px solid var(--rule);padding:40px 32px 36px;min-height:340px;display:flex;flex-direction:column;gap:14px;background:var(--paper);transition:background .15s ease}.ch-cell[data-astro-cid-uw5kdbxl]:hover{background:var(--paper-2)}.ch-cell[data-astro-cid-uw5kdbxl] .num[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--muted)}.ch-cell[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:44px;line-height:1;letter-spacing:-.015em;margin:0}.ch-cell[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l] em[data-astro-cid-uw5kdbxl]{font-style:italic;color:var(--accent)}.ch-cell[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:14px;line-height:1.55;color:var(--ink-2);margin:0;max-width:32ch}.ch-cell[data-astro-cid-uw5kdbxl] .handle[data-astro-cid-uw5kdbxl]{margin-top:auto;padding-top:16px;border-top:1px dashed var(--rule-strong);display:flex;flex-direction:column;gap:4px}.ch-cell[data-astro-cid-uw5kdbxl] .handle[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:15px;color:var(--ink);letter-spacing:.02em;border-bottom:1px solid var(--ink);padding-bottom:2px;align-self:flex-start;text-decoration:none}.ch-cell[data-astro-cid-uw5kdbxl] .handle[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]:hover{color:var(--accent);border-color:var(--accent)}.ch-cell[data-astro-cid-uw5kdbxl] .sla[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:10.5px;letter-spacing:.12em;text-transform:uppercase;color:var(--accent);margin-top:4px;display:block}.ct-compose[data-astro-cid-uw5kdbxl]{padding:80px 0;border-bottom:1px solid var(--rule)}.ct-compose-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1.5fr 1fr;gap:72px}.ct-compose[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:clamp(40px,6vw,80px);line-height:.95;letter-spacing:-.02em;margin:0 0 10px;max-width:18ch}.ct-compose[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l] em[data-astro-cid-uw5kdbxl]{font-style:italic;color:var(--accent)}.ct-compose[data-astro-cid-uw5kdbxl] .lede[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-style:italic;font-size:20px;color:var(--ink-2);margin:0 0 32px;max-width:40ch}form[data-astro-cid-uw5kdbxl].ct-form{display:flex;flex-direction:column;gap:0;border-top:1px solid var(--ink)}form[data-astro-cid-uw5kdbxl].ct-form .row[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:160px 1fr;align-items:baseline;border-bottom:1px solid var(--rule);padding:18px 0}form[data-astro-cid-uw5kdbxl].ct-form .row[data-astro-cid-uw5kdbxl] .lab[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--muted)}form[data-astro-cid-uw5kdbxl].ct-form input[data-astro-cid-uw5kdbxl],form[data-astro-cid-uw5kdbxl].ct-form textarea[data-astro-cid-uw5kdbxl],form[data-astro-cid-uw5kdbxl].ct-form select[data-astro-cid-uw5kdbxl]{font-family:var(--f-sans);font-size:16px;color:var(--ink);background:transparent;border:0;padding:0;width:100%;outline:none}form[data-astro-cid-uw5kdbxl].ct-form input[data-astro-cid-uw5kdbxl]::placeholder,form[data-astro-cid-uw5kdbxl].ct-form textarea[data-astro-cid-uw5kdbxl]::placeholder{color:var(--muted-2)}form[data-astro-cid-uw5kdbxl].ct-form textarea[data-astro-cid-uw5kdbxl]{resize:vertical;min-height:120px;line-height:1.55}form[data-astro-cid-uw5kdbxl].ct-form select[data-astro-cid-uw5kdbxl]{appearance:none;-webkit-appearance:none;background-image:linear-gradient(45deg,transparent 50%,var(--ink) 50%),linear-gradient(-45deg,transparent 50%,var(--ink) 50%);background-position:calc(100% - 14px) 10px,calc(100% - 8px) 10px;background-size:6px 6px;background-repeat:no-repeat;padding-right:28px;cursor:pointer}form[data-astro-cid-uw5kdbxl].ct-form .row[data-astro-cid-uw5kdbxl]:focus-within .lab[data-astro-cid-uw5kdbxl]{color:var(--accent)}form[data-astro-cid-uw5kdbxl].ct-form .submit[data-astro-cid-uw5kdbxl]{display:flex;justify-content:space-between;align-items:center;gap:16px;padding:24px 0 0;flex-wrap:wrap}form[data-astro-cid-uw5kdbxl].ct-form .submit[data-astro-cid-uw5kdbxl] .fineprint[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:10.5px;letter-spacing:.1em;text-transform:uppercase;color:var(--muted)}.ct-side[data-astro-cid-uw5kdbxl]{border:1px solid var(--ink);padding:32px 28px;background:var(--paper-2);display:flex;flex-direction:column;gap:16px;align-self:start;position:sticky;top:120px}.ct-side[data-astro-cid-uw5kdbxl] h4[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;text-transform:uppercase;letter-spacing:.14em;color:var(--muted);margin:0 0 4px}.ct-side[data-astro-cid-uw5kdbxl] .big[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:32px;line-height:1.1;letter-spacing:-.015em;margin:0;text-transform:capitalize}.ct-side[data-astro-cid-uw5kdbxl] .big[data-astro-cid-uw5kdbxl] em[data-astro-cid-uw5kdbxl]{font-style:italic;color:var(--accent)}.ct-side[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:13.5px;line-height:1.55;color:var(--ink-2);margin:0}.ct-side[data-astro-cid-uw5kdbxl] .tbl[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:12px;display:grid;gap:6px;margin-top:8px;border-top:1px dashed var(--rule-strong);padding-top:14px}.ct-side[data-astro-cid-uw5kdbxl] .tbl[data-astro-cid-uw5kdbxl] .r[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:110px 1fr;gap:12px;align-items:baseline}.ct-side[data-astro-cid-uw5kdbxl] .tbl[data-astro-cid-uw5kdbxl] .r[data-astro-cid-uw5kdbxl] .k[data-astro-cid-uw5kdbxl]{color:var(--muted);font-size:10.5px;text-transform:uppercase;letter-spacing:.1em}.ct-side[data-astro-cid-uw5kdbxl] .tbl[data-astro-cid-uw5kdbxl] .r[data-astro-cid-uw5kdbxl] .v[data-astro-cid-uw5kdbxl]{color:var(--ink)}.ct-side[data-astro-cid-uw5kdbxl] .now[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;display:inline-flex;align-items:center;gap:8px;padding:6px 10px;border:1px solid var(--ink);align-self:flex-start;text-transform:uppercase;letter-spacing:.1em}.ct-side[data-astro-cid-uw5kdbxl] .now[data-astro-cid-uw5kdbxl] .bip[data-astro-cid-uw5kdbxl]{width:6px;height:6px;border-radius:50%;background:var(--ok);animation:odeva-pulse 1.6s infinite}.people[data-astro-cid-uw5kdbxl]{padding:80px 0;border-bottom:1px solid var(--rule)}.people[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:clamp(40px,6vw,80px);line-height:.95;letter-spacing:-.02em;margin:0 0 40px;max-width:20ch}.people[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l] em[data-astro-cid-uw5kdbxl]{font-style:italic;color:var(--accent)}.people-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:repeat(3,1fr);border-top:1px solid var(--ink);border-left:1px solid var(--rule)}.p-card[data-astro-cid-uw5kdbxl]{border-right:1px solid var(--rule);border-bottom:1px solid var(--rule);padding:28px;min-height:240px;display:flex;flex-direction:column;gap:10px}.p-card[data-astro-cid-uw5kdbxl] .avatar[data-astro-cid-uw5kdbxl]{width:56px;height:56px;border-radius:50%;background:var(--accent);color:var(--paper);font-family:var(--f-display);font-size:28px;display:flex;align-items:center;justify-content:center;margin-bottom:4px;letter-spacing:-.01em}.p-card[data-astro-cid-uw5kdbxl] .name[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:32px;line-height:1;letter-spacing:-.015em}.p-card[data-astro-cid-uw5kdbxl] .role[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;text-transform:uppercase;letter-spacing:.12em;color:var(--accent)}.p-card[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:13.5px;line-height:1.55;color:var(--ink-2);margin:0;max-width:34ch}.p-card[data-astro-cid-uw5kdbxl] .mail[data-astro-cid-uw5kdbxl]{margin-top:auto;font-family:var(--f-mono);font-size:12px;color:var(--ink);border-bottom:1px solid var(--ink);padding-bottom:2px;align-self:flex-start;text-decoration:none}.p-card[data-astro-cid-uw5kdbxl] .mail[data-astro-cid-uw5kdbxl]:hover{color:var(--accent);border-color:var(--accent)}.visit[data-astro-cid-uw5kdbxl]{padding:80px 0;border-bottom:1px solid var(--rule);display:grid;grid-template-columns:1fr 1fr;gap:60px}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l]{border:1px solid var(--ink);padding:40px 36px;display:flex;flex-direction:column;gap:16px;min-height:340px;background:var(--paper)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l].dark{background:var(--ink);color:var(--paper)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l].dark h3[data-astro-cid-uw5kdbxl],.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l].dark .addr[data-astro-cid-uw5kdbxl],.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l].dark p[data-astro-cid-uw5kdbxl]{color:var(--paper)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] .num[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--muted)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l].dark .num[data-astro-cid-uw5kdbxl]{color:#c9bfb0}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l]{font-family:var(--f-display);font-weight:400;font-size:48px;line-height:.95;letter-spacing:-.02em;margin:0}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l] em[data-astro-cid-uw5kdbxl]{font-style:italic;color:var(--accent)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] .addr[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:14px;line-height:1.7;white-space:pre-line;color:var(--ink)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:14px;line-height:1.55;color:var(--ink-2);margin:0;max-width:38ch}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] .map[data-astro-cid-uw5kdbxl]{margin-top:auto;display:flex;gap:14px;align-items:center;flex-wrap:wrap;font-family:var(--f-mono);font-size:11px;letter-spacing:.08em;text-transform:uppercase;color:var(--muted)}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] .coord[data-astro-cid-uw5kdbxl]{font-family:var(--f-mono);font-size:11px;color:var(--muted);letter-spacing:.05em}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] .lunch-note[data-astro-cid-uw5kdbxl]{opacity:.75;font-size:12.5px}.visit[data-astro-cid-uw5kdbxl] .card[data-astro-cid-uw5kdbxl] .lunch-note[data-astro-cid-uw5kdbxl] a[data-astro-cid-uw5kdbxl]{color:var(--accent);border-bottom:1px solid var(--accent)}@media (max-width: 900px){.ct-hero-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r;gap:28px}.ch-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}.ct-compose-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r;gap:40px}.ct-side[data-astro-cid-uw5kdbxl]{position:static}form[data-astro-cid-uw5kdbxl].ct-form .row[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r;gap:6px}.people-grid[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}.visit[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r;gap:24px}}
